Wall Model dog doors

A wall dog door is often the best answer when you want pet access in a specific location without modifying the main entry door. Hale's Wall Model dog door is designed for premium residential installations where fit, finish, and depth matter. It works especially well when you want the freedom of a dog door without compromising the function of the primary door panel.

Door Model dog doors

Hale's Door Model dog door is the classic premium solution for standard doors. It is a strong fit for everyday use, busy households, and buyers who want a more polished alternative to entry-level options. For many shoppers, this is the easiest place to start when comparing our dog doors.

Screen dog doors

Screened porches, lanais, and outdoor living spaces need a different approach than a standard solid door. The Screen Model dog door is built for these lighter structures while still delivering the kind of durability Hale is known for. It gives pets freedom without giving up the breezy feel that makes screen spaces valuable.

In-glass and sliding glass dog doors

Patio-door shoppers often search specifically for a sliding glass dog door. Hale's In-Glass dog door is the right starting point when the project involves glass or a custom patio-door setup. If that is your use case, explore our sliding glass dog door guide to see when a custom solution is worth it.

Kennel dog doors and high-traffic environments

Not every buyer is outfitting a single family home. Breeders, trainers, rescues, and multi-pet households often need a dog door that can handle heavier daily use. The Kennel dog door extends Hale's durability-first philosophy into environments where reliability is essential.

Shoppers comparing dog doors usually care about the same core factors: weather sealing, durability, warranty, installation type, and whether the product really fits the home. Competitors like Endura Flap, PetSafe, PlexiDor, Dragon, and High Tech each emphasize different strengths, from insulation to smart access to rigid-panel designs. Hale wins by combining premium construction with breadth. Instead of specializing in just one dog door format, Hale gives customers a premium option across several installation categories.

That becomes especially important when the project is less straightforward. A wall installation may need depth planning. A patio setup may require glass-specific guidance. A screened space may need reinforcement. A large breed may need a taller opening without making the passage overly wide. In these cases, Hale's sizing breadth and customization story become major differentiators. This is also why many customers use the dog door sizing guide before choosing a model.
